Pirate Eye Patch using Construction Paper – How To
Pirate costumes are fun to make and can be easily done by kids. Here is how you can make a pirate eye patch using construction paper. This could be made for your kids’ Halloween party too.

How To:
Step 1:
This method will just take a few minutes – Start by drawing an eye patch shape on a piece of construction paper.
Step 2:
Cut out the shape using scissors.
Step 3:
Paste a piece of black color paper on both sides of the cut out piece. You can alternatively color using poster colors or using a marker.
Step 4:
Make a cut from the lower part of the piece till the center point.
Step 5:
To get a cup like shape, we will bring the two sides of the cut together, overlap one over the other and glue.
Step 6:
Trim off the extras at the bottom.
Step 7:
Punch holes as shown.
Step 8:
Insert a piece of black elastic string (in both the holes) and make a tight knot to secure.

Here is the completed pirate eye patch. You can draw any design you would like on the patch – white paint would work well for this.
